以太坊和比特币都是加密货币,但它们之间有一些关键区别,以下是一些主要的区别:
1、区块链技术:比特币使用区块链技术,这是一种去中心化的数据库,用于记录所有交易,以太坊也使用区块链技术,但它还具有智能合约功能,这意味着开发者可以在以太坊上构建和运行应用程序。
2、编程语言:比特币的交易和挖矿使用一种名为“Pay-to-Pubkey-Hash”的地址格式,而以太坊则使用“智能合约”语言(如Solidity)进行编程和部署。
3、共识机制:比特币使用工作量证明(PoW)作为其共识机制,而以太坊则使用了一种称为“Proof of Work”和“Proof of Stake”的混合共识机制。
4、代币供应:比特币的总供应量为2100万枚,而以太坊将在未来几年内逐步增加其代币供应量。
5、应用场景:由于以太坊具有智能合约功能,因此它可以用于构建各种去中心化应用程序(DApps),如社交媒体、金融服务等,相比之下,比特币主要用于作为一种数字货币进行交易和投资。